§ 390.27 - Locations of motor carrier safety service centers.
Service center Territory included Location of office
EasternConnecticut, Delaware, District of Columbia, Maine, Maryland, Massachusetts, New Hampshire, New Jersey, New York, Pennsylvania, Puerto Rico, Rhode Island, United States Virgin Islands, Vermont, Virginia, West Virginia31 Hopkins Plaza, Suite 800, Baltimore, Maryland 21201.
MidwesternIllinois, Indiana, Iowa, Kansas, Michigan, Minnesota, Missouri, Nebraska, Ohio, Wisconsin4749 Lincoln Mall Drive, Suite 300A, Matteson, Illinois 60443.
SouthernAlabama, Arkansas, Florida, Georgia, Kentucky, Louisiana, Mississippi, North Carolina, Oklahoma, South Carolina, Tennessee61 Forsyth Street SW, Suite 3M40, Atlanta, GA 30303.
WesternAlaska, American Samoa, Arizona, California, Colorado, Guam, Hawaii, Idaho, Mariana Islands, Montana, Nevada, New Mexico, North Dakota, Oregon, South Dakota, Texas, Utah, Washington, Wyoming12600 West Colfax Avenue, Suite B-300, Lakewood, Colorado 80215.

Note 1: Canadian carriers—for information regarding proper service center, contact an FMCSA division (State) office in Alaska, Maine, Michigan, Montana, New York, North Dakota, Vermont, or Washington.

Note 2: Mexican carriers are handled through the four southern border divisions and the Western Service Center. For information regarding the proper service center, contact an FMCSA division (State) office in Arizona, California, New Mexico, or Texas.
